Introduction: Arab women have long been at the forefront of a complex battle for equal rights and empowerment in their societies. While progress has been made in recent years, there is still much work to be done. One technology that has the potential to significantly contribute to this cause is computer vision. In this blog post, we will explore the ways in which computer vision can help advance the rights of Arab women and enable them to thrive in their communities. 1. Breaking Stereotypes with Representation: Representation plays a crucial role in challenging stereotypes and misconceptions about Arab women. Computer vision can aid in this process by providing tools to analyze and understand visual content. With the power of deep learning algorithms, it becomes easier to accurately categorize and represent diverse images of Arab women, challenging the narrow perception often associated with them. By showcasing the achievements and diversity of Arab women across various fields, computer vision can help shift societal attitudes and break down barriers. 2. Enhancing Safety and Security: Safety is a fundamental concern for women worldwide, and Arab women are no exception. Computer vision can be employed to develop intelligent surveillance systems capable of analyzing video footage and detecting potential threats or incidents. By utilizing facial recognition and behavior analysis, such systems can quickly identify and respond to situations that may pose a risk to women's safety. This technology can be particularly useful in public spaces, helping ensure the protection and well-being of Arab women. 3. Tackling Gender Bias in Job Recruitment: Gender bias in job recruitment is a widespread issue that hinders the progress of women in the workplace. Computer vision can help mitigate this problem by automating the hiring process and removing human bias. By analyzing job applications and resumes through natural language processing and computer vision techniques, the system can evaluate candidates solely based on their qualifications and skills, disregarding factors like gender and appearance. This can open up more opportunities for Arab women and promote greater gender equality in the job market. 4. Facilitating Access to Education and Resources: Access to education and resources is crucial for the advancement of any community. Computer vision can be utilized to create educational platforms that cater specifically to the needs of Arab women. By using image recognition algorithms, these platforms can adapt content, language, and teaching methods to suit the unique learning styles of Arab women. By empowering women through personalized education, computer vision can provide a solid foundation for future success and break down barriers holding them back.
